The Devon Knock-Out Teams of Four Championship for the Western Morning News Trophy 2023-24

The Devon Teams of Four Championship for the Western Morning News Trophy 2023/24

Entries have now closed for this competition. As only six teams have entered, there will be no Plate competition. To ensure each team plays in at least two matches, each team has been randomly assigned to one of two groups of three teams. Teams will play the two other teams in their group and the winners of both groups will play off against each other. Results will appear in the table below.

 The winning team will represent the County in the EBU’s Pachabo Cup on the weekend of June 8–9, 2024.

The Matches

Match Location

Matches can be played at your Bridge club, in your home, or online on RealBridge, subject to agreement between captains. If there is no agreement, the match will be played online where the homes of the two captains are more than 20 miles apart, or where any player has good cause due to personal circumstances. If the above doesn't apply, the match must be played F2F.

The Final will be played F2F if at all possible.

 Scoring & Master Points

Scoring will be in IMPs and Green points will be awarded.

Fixing a Date

Team captains will be notified of a 'must be played by date' when they receive notification of the draw for each round.

If the two teams fail to agree on a date to play (or in the case of any other dispute) the matter shall be referred to the TD, who may refer to the Appeals Committee, to which committee the disputants also have the right to appeal.

All matches up to and including the semi-finals should be played by the end of March 31, 2024, to allow the final, which will be F2F if possible, to be played on a suitable day in April or at least by May 12, 2024.

For teams playing F2F, the hosting team are responsible for:

  1. Organising the venue (after consultation with the away team captain).
  2. Providing a playing environment (tables, boards, bidding boxes. stationery, etc.)
  3. Providing refreshments and a suitable break from play in which to consume them.

For teams playing online on RealBridge, the home captain should inform the TD of the date and time chosen. Both captains will then be informed of the access arrangements.

The Tournament Director

The tournament director (TD) Jeremy Child will be on call for all matches.

Number of Boards

All group matches will be of 32 boards. The final will be 48 boards in six sets of 8, subject to change if agreed by both captains and the TD.

Seating Rights

There are no seating rights.  

For F2F matches, pairs containing the captains will play against each other in odd numbered stanzas, and on separate tables in even numbered stanzas.

Online, pairs containing the captains will sit N/S, and RealBridge will organise the seating.

Notification of the Result

Both teams must forward the result with the names of their players to the TD and the tournament administrator as soon as possible.

The EBU Pachabo Cup

It is a condition of entry that the winning team, or the runners-up, will represent the County in the EBU’s Pachabo Cup (The Inter-Counties Teams of Four event) on the weekend of June 8–9, 2024 on RealBridge. The entry will be made by the DBA on behalf of the team, and the DBA will also pay the entry fees.
